WebFeb 2, 2024 · Chest pain while breathing can be a symptom of COVID-19. If your chest pain is related to COVID-19, you may experience other … WebMay 11, 2024 · Symptoms. The pain associated with costochondritis usually: Occurs on the left side of your breastbone. Is sharp, aching or pressure-like. Affects more than one rib. Can radiate to arms and shoulders. Worsens when taking a deep breath, coughing, sneezing or with any chest wall movement.
